Transaction 3b50b38c53b52f99966601cf5ae5cefdc26fa953a8e109187fc8923a81c02bd5
1 Input
1 Output
-
3b50b38c53b52f99966601cf5ae5cefdc26fa953a8e109187fc8923a81c02bd5:0
- value
- 12757869
- script pubkey
- OP_0 OP_PUSHBYTES_20 012fb3b5b31a01354c018771192da416e3727a1c
- address
- bc1qqyhm8ddnrgqn2nqpsac3jtdyzm3hy7suvv7398